SVS 3000 Micro Review: Massive Bass, Tiny Box
How to get cinema-quality rumble without evicting your neighbors or taking up your entire living room.
To make deep bass, you usually need a big box. That's why good subwoofers are typically the size of a mini-fridge. Living in a city apartment, I didn't have space for a fridge-sized speaker, and I certainly didn't want my neighbors to hate me.
Acoustic engineering and design
The 3000 Micro uses two 8-inch drivers firing in opposite directions. Because they fire simultaneously, the mechanical force of one cancels out the other. The result? The cabinet is completely vibration-free. You can rest a glass of water on top of it while it's playing at full volume, and the water won't ripple. This is crucial for apartments because it means the bass goes into the air, not the floor.
Performance and app control
These small drivers are incredibly "fast," which makes this sub excellent for music—kick drums sound punchy and tight, never boomy. For movies, it digs surprisingly deep. But the real game-changer is the SVS app. You can adjust volume and EQ from your couch, which is much better than fumbling with knobs on the back of a unit tucked into a corner.

The bottom line: Should you buy it?
If you have limited space or shared walls, this is the only subwoofer I recommend. It gives you 90% of the home theater experience with 10% of the footprint. If you have a dedicated basement theater and no neighbors, save some money and get a bigger, ported sub for more raw output.
